日韩无码专区无码一级三级片|91人人爱网站中日韩无码电影|厨房大战丰满熟妇|AV高清无码在线免费观看|另类AV日韩少妇熟女|中文日本大黄一级黄色片|色情在线视频免费|亚洲成人特黄a片|黄片wwwav色图欧美|欧亚乱色一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時間:8:30-17:00
你可能遇到了下面的問題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
innerhtml如何添加

InnerHTML 是 HTML 中的一個屬性,用于獲取或設(shè)置指定元素的內(nèi)容,通過使用 InnerHTML 屬性,我們可以動態(tài)地添加、修改或刪除 HTML 元素及其內(nèi)容,在本文中,我們將詳細(xì)介紹如何使用 InnerHTML 添加內(nèi)容到 HTML 元素。

1、了解 InnerHTML

InnerHTML 是一個字符串屬性,它包含了指定元素的開始標(biāo)簽和結(jié)束標(biāo)簽之間的所有內(nèi)容,如果我們有一個

元素,其 InnerHTML 為 "Hello, World!",那么這個元素的內(nèi)容就是 "Hello, World!"。

2、添加內(nèi)容的步驟

要使用 InnerHTML 添加內(nèi)容,我們需要遵循以下步驟:

步驟1:獲取目標(biāo)元素

我們需要獲取要修改的目標(biāo)元素,可以使用 JavaScript 的 getElementById()、getElementsByClassName()、getElementsByTagName()querySelector() 等方法來獲取元素。

步驟2:設(shè)置 InnerHTML

獲取目標(biāo)元素后,我們可以通過設(shè)置其 InnerHTML 屬性來添加內(nèi)容,可以將要添加的內(nèi)容作為字符串傳遞給 InnerHTML 屬性。

3、示例代碼

以下是一個簡單的示例,演示了如何使用 InnerHTML 向

元素添加內(nèi)容:







My First JavaScript

在這個示例中,我們創(chuàng)建了一個名為 "myDiv" 的

元素,并為其分配了一個 ID,我們編寫了一個名為 addContent() 的 JavaScript 函數(shù),該函數(shù)在點擊按鈕時被調(diào)用,在這個函數(shù)中,我們首先使用 getElementById() 方法獲取目標(biāo)元素,然后將其 InnerHTML 設(shè)置為 "Hello, World!",當(dāng)用戶點擊按鈕時,將向
元素添加 "Hello, World!"。

4、注意事項

在使用 InnerHTML 時,需要注意以下幾點:

如果目標(biāo)元素已經(jīng)包含其他內(nèi)容,使用 InnerHTML 會覆蓋這些內(nèi)容,在使用前請確保這是您想要的結(jié)果。

如果目標(biāo)元素的子元素具有事件監(jiān)聽器,使用 InnerHTML 可能會導(dǎo)致這些事件監(jiān)聽器失效,為了避免這個問題,可以在添加新內(nèi)容之前先克隆目標(biāo)元素及其子元素。

如果目標(biāo)元素包含特殊字符(如 <>、&),需要對它們進行轉(zhuǎn)義,以避免生成錯誤的 HTML,可以使用 String.fromCharCode() 方法將特殊字符轉(zhuǎn)換為相應(yīng)的 Unicode 編碼。

如果目標(biāo)元素的父元素不支持 innerHTML,使用這個方法會導(dǎo)致錯誤,為了避免這個問題,可以先檢查父元素是否支持 innerHTML,或者使用其他方法(如 insertAdjacentHTML())添加內(nèi)容。

5、歸納

InnerHTML 是 HTML5 API 中的一個強大功能,它允許我們動態(tài)地添加、修改或刪除 HTML 元素及其內(nèi)容,通過使用 getElementById()querySelector() 等方法獲取目標(biāo)元素,并將要添加的內(nèi)容作為字符串傳遞給其 innerHTML 屬性,我們可以輕松地向 HTML 元素添加內(nèi)容,在使用時,請注意上述注意事項,以確保正確、安全地操作 HTML 元素。


文章題目:innerhtml如何添加
網(wǎng)頁路徑:http://www.5511xx.com/article/djicjed.html